Need to remove the gas tank on my 1997 F-150. I have the tank lowered enough to access the top of the tank. There are 2 aluminum type fittings entering the top of the tank near the front. I can't figure out how to disconnect them. I removed the safety clip, but don't see how to disconnect from there. Thanks

wafrederick
09-27-2009, 12:56 PM
Probally takes a special fuel line realese tool and DO NOT FORCE THEM OUT!Most people do this and screw up the clip inside making it a pain for the next person working on it.Most parts stores sell the fuel line release tool as a set and the set is under $20.00.
